Good at Being Bad: The DeBartolo Performing Arts Center and the Center for the Homeless will present arguably the worst movie ever, "Plan 9 From Outer Space (1959)," by the worst director ever, Ed Wood (until YouTube and MySpace spawned a multitude of Ed Wood's) at 2 p.m. tomorrow in the CFH Community Room.

Aliens from outer space paralyze the living and bring the dead back as vampires and zombies. The aliens are led by the aging Bela Lugosi who died during filming.
